How to Redeem Codes in Real Cricket (Step-by-Step for U.S. Players)

Alright, so I totally get it — Real Cricket Swipe doesn’t exactly make the code redemption process obvious. I remember the first time I tried to redeem a swipe code… I tapped around like a lost fielder in the outfield. Anyway, once you know where to look, it’s simple. Here’s how to do it — especially if you’re playing from the U.S. version (the UI can be a little different from the global one).

  • Open the game and let it fully load into the main gameplay menu. Don’t rush — sometimes the redeem option won’t appear until all assets are loaded.
  • Tap your player icon in the top-left corner. That opens your user profile panel.
  • Scroll down a bit and you’ll spot a “Redeem Code” tab — usually tucked near the Settings or Support options. Not the most obvious spot, I know.
  • Tap “Redeem Code”, and a little pop-up box should appear.
  • Enter your code carefully — and I mean carefully. These things are case-sensitive (found that out the hard way).
  • Hit “Confirm” and wait a second or two — if the code is valid, you’ll get a quick success screen and your rewards will drop in.
